Coral Regency
Final, Hove. Seamus Cahill
was out of luck as his Go Princess lost all chance at
the third. Spiridon Louis produced a remarkable
performance to come from a long way off the pace but
could be called the winner some way from home. He
eventually won going away by 1 1/2 lengths with Westmead
Sam back in second.

Ocean Trailers
Puppy Stakes, Walthamstow. A
quite sensational performance from Butterbridge Ali in
Heat 4 saw the ante-post favourite defeat Erinaceous
Rapid by 7 1/2 lengths. A performance right out of the
top drawer so the son of Soviet Ferrari clock 28.64,
some 37 spots faster than any other qualifier for
Mark Wallis.
Kennelmate Directors Chair came through a race full of
trouble to take Heat 6 in 29.01. Siesta Romeo took Heat
3 for Mick Puzey
in 29.60.

Scottish Derby
Final, Shawfield. Fear Haribo
justified strong favouritism in record breaking fashion
to land the £20,000 showpiece. Already heading the
market for the Blue Square Derby at Wimbledon later this
year, the son of Larkhill Jo comfortably made all in
28.76.
